WebJan 6, 2024 · As a sole-proprietor (or owner of an LLC taxed as such) we are able to contribute to a solo 401k retirement account as both the employer and employee. Total contributions cannot exceed net earnings or the 415c limit ($56k in 2024). Employee elective deferral contributions can be made to only one 401k account.
